MEDIA AND INFORMATION LITERACY

The essential skills and competencies that allow


individuals to engage with media and other
information providers effectively, as well as develop
critical thinking and life-long learning skills to
socialize and become active citizens.

TEXT
A simple and flexible format of presenting
information or conveying ideas whether hand-
written, printed or displayed on-screen.
CHARACTERISTICS OF TEXT
● Text is very POWERFUL
● Text is available in different sources
whether it is formal or informal
FORMAL vs INFORMAL TEXT
• FORMAL text-based materials are created and
distributed by established institutions and go
through a rigorous process of editing or evaluation
and are usually governed by censorship of the
state.
• INFORMAL text-based materials, on the other
hand, come from personal opinions or views on
different issues and processes

•Text can be as short as a such as a single sentence


or phrase, or they can be as lengthy as news
articles or investigative reporting.

Principles of Sound Design
1. Mixing - the combination, balance
and control of multiple sound
elements
2. Pace - time control, the speed at
which someone or something moves
3. Transitions - how you get from one
segment or element to another
Examples:
- Segue
- Cross-fade
- V-fade
- Fade to black
4. Waterfall - as first elements fades
out, the second element begins at
full volume.
5. Stereo Imaging - Using left and
right channel for depth

Formal vs Informal

Formal - motion media are created by


professionals who follow industry
standards in creating, editing and producing
motion media.

Informal - are motion media created by


individuals often for personal use.

Steps in producing formal animations

1. Writing the story


2. Script is written and dialogue is recorded
3. Animators sketch major scenes
4. Backround music and backround details
are added
5. Drawings are rendered

Story Board - a series of drawings or pictures that


shows the changes of scenes and actions for the
animation, movie, television.
